Grants paid by Greater Cincinnati Convention and Visitors Bureau Inc

EIN 31-0505238 · Cincinnati, OH · Form 990, Schedule I

Greater Cincinnati Convention and Visitors Bureau Inc of Cincinnati, OH (EIN 31-0505238) reported 8 grants paid totaling $6,316,015 to 4 recipients in tax years 2020–2024, on Form 990, Schedule I.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
